Dictionary hashset

WebDec 9, 2014 · For searching a string in a GUID-Dictionary, you have to parse the string (including error checking etc.), create the Guid structure, get the hash code, do the hash lookup and one final comparison of the GUID bytes. WebJun 4, 2024 · Next in our series on the API changes for .NET 6, we look at collections. List, Stack, and Queue Capacity. Before performing a large set of inserts into a Dictionary or HashSet, it is helpful to ...

[Solved]-c# Dictionary with HashSet as value get intersection …

WebThe Dictionary generic class provides a mapping from a set of keys to a set of values. Each addition to the dictionary consists of a value and its associated key. Retrieving a value by using its key is very fast, close to O (1), because the Dictionary class is implemented as a hash table. Note http://duoduokou.com/csharp/62084783667822335143.html popular dance crazes of the 90s https://destaffanydesign.com

在c#中,当我们事先不知道有多少哈希集时,求两个以上哈希集的交集的最佳方法_C#_C# 4.0_Dictionary_Hashset …

WebA HashSet is a collection of items where every item is unique, and it is found in the java.util package: Example Get your own Java Server. Create a HashSet object called cars that … WebC# 多密钥数据结构,c#,generics,dictionary,generic-collections,C#,Generics,Dictionary,Generic Collections. ... HashSet 。hashset自动检查 … WebAs you can see in the above example, "a" was already present in the HashSet, so it was not added again. We can also use Count property and methods like Remove, Contains, etc. … popular dallas cowboys players

Thread-Safe collections Microsoft Learn

Category:How do I use HashSet as a dictionary key? - Stack …

Tags:Dictionary hashset

Dictionary hashset

如何使用 HashSet<T> 作为字典的键? - IT宝库

WebJan 27, 2024 · The System.Collections.Concurrent namespace includes several collection classes that are both thread-safe and scalable. Multiple threads can safely and efficiently add or remove items from these collections, without requiring additional synchronization in user code. When you write new code, use the concurrent collection classes to write ... WebMar 29, 2024 · 经典算法题——协同推荐SlopeOne 算法. 相信大家对如下的 Category 都很熟悉,很多网站都有类似如下的功能,“商品推荐”,"猜你喜欢“,在实体店中我们有导购来为我们服务,在网络上我们需要同样的一种替代物,如果简简单单的在数据库里面去捞,去比较 ...

Dictionary hashset

Did you know?

WebHashSet无法向里面添加重复的数据,避免添加HashSet里面的数据重复。我们使用HashSet常常在集合相加集合相减这些集合与集合之间的操作之中。 ... 那么我们已经有很多的集合类型如List ,Dictionary或Hashtable等这些集合类型,我们该如何选定我应该采用的 ... WebJan 24, 2024 · Unfortunately, (2) can get in the way of that, as in the limit we can end up spending significant amounts of time during dictionary/set construction finding ways to optimize subsequent reads. This can be a really good tradeoff for a long-running service, where you might be willing to spend additional seconds per collection construction to then ...

WebOct 9, 2024 · The HashSet type doesn't do the equality comparison you want out of the box. It only has reference equality. To get what you want, you'll need a new type to use as the Dictionary key. The new type will have a HashSet property, and overload Equals() and GetHashCode(), and may as well implement IEquatable at this point as well.. I'll get you … WebSep 7, 2012 · In Java, a commonly used Set is the HashSet, which is almost exactly what you are implementing with this bit of your homework assignment. (In fact, if this weren't a homework assignment explicitly instructing you to use a HashMap, I'd recommend you instead use a HashSet .) Share Follow edited May 23, 2024 at 11:52 Community Bot 1 1

WebMar 14, 2024 · 2. With using LINQ, you can do it in a single line: var points = splitWord.Sum (c => letterPoints.First (kvp => kvp.Value.Contains (c)).Key) What this code does is: for each character in the splitWord find the HashSet from the letterPoints that contains the character, get the corresponding key, and sum all the keys up and get the total point. Web在c#中,当我们事先不知道有多少哈希集时,求两个以上哈希集的交集的最佳方法,c#,c#-4.0,dictionary,hashset,C#,C# 4.0,Dictionary,Hashset,我正在为一些大量的文档制作一个布尔检索系统,其中我制作了一个哈希集字典,字典中的条目是术语,哈希集包含找到术语 …

WebJun 10, 2014 · A hashtable is a kind of dictionary, and a hashset is a kind of set. Neither dictionaries nor sets directly solve your problem - you need a data structure which holds multiple objects for one key. Such databases are often called multimaps.

shark found on n2http://duoduokou.com/csharp/62084783667822335143.html shark found in volcanoWeb在上面的对应关系中,C#中的 SortedDictionary 类是以二叉查找树作为底层数据结构的,而 Dictionary 类是以哈希表作为底层数据结构的。因为其数据结构的不同从而导致操作效率的不同,下表列出了两者各种操作的区别。 shark foundationWebFeb 20, 2024 · For the last example the system is looping over an existing dataset and performing a lookup for the current item. As expected, Dictionaries and HashSet perform definitely better than List. It’s ... shark found in hampshireWeb您可以制作一个新的HashSet(a.Keys),并使用HashSet的ExceptWith()方法 编辑: 既然您认为哈希会破坏性能,那么下面是一个示例代码,您可以将其放入linqpad中。在大多数情况下,这仍然比仅使用LINQs快30%左右 字典A=新字 shark found on long island beachWebDictionary uses a hash bucket to find the entity. You can use a Hashset and override the GetHashCode and Equals method of your entity class (Person) to depend on the key property and it will result in similar performance. Hashset is a supported collection type and you can avoid all the hassles. – Mat J Apr 18, 2024 at 7:39 Show 1 more comment shark found on lepe beachWebApr 8, 2024 · Advanced Set Operations in Java. The HashSet class includes several methods for performing various set operations, such as:. Union of Sets, via the addAll() … shark found in shallow water